> > looking through and wanting to make a unique freq mapping to channel
> > numbers
> > I noticed that the freq is only 5 chars long in the db. (channel table)
> > since these numbers are in kHz this would require at least 6 chars for
> > terrestrial and
> > cable and perhaps 7 for sat to reperesent numbers >= 100MHz == 100000kHz
> > easy fix. whoever maintains the db consistency should do this one.
> > thus no patch is provided.
> > temp fix is to use phpmyadmin or command line to change it explicitly
> > to VARCHAR(7)
